How Insulation and Roofing Work Together

Your attic insulation and roof ventilation must work as a team. Insulation reduces heat flow, while ventilation removes trapped heat and moisture from the attic.

If your attic is well insulated but poorly ventilated, heat and moisture can build up. This can cause roof damage.

If ventilation is good but insulation is missing, your home loses heat and wastes energy. Focusing on both insulation and ventilation improves comfort and protects your home's structure.

Fiberglass Insulation

Fiberglass is one of the most common attic insulation materials. It’s made of tiny glass fibers woven together into a soft but dense mat.

This type slows down heat transfer and is generally affordable. You can buy fiberglass in batts or rolls to fit between attic joists, or as loose-fill to blow into hard-to-reach spaces.

It’s easy to install for DIY projects, but you should wear protective gear because the fibers can irritate your skin and lungs. Fiberglass insulation is fire-resistant and does not absorb moisture.

This helps prevent mold growth when paired with proper ventilation. It’s a solid, budget-friendly option.

Spray Foam Insulation

Spray foam insulation expands and hardens after you apply it. It seals every nook and cranny in your attic.

This creates a strong barrier against heat loss and air leaks. Spray foam prevents drafts and improves energy efficiency.

It sticks to surfaces, so it works well around irregular spaces and hard-to-reach areas. Spray foam usually costs more than fiberglass or cellulose, but it can save money by reducing heating and cooling costs.

Professional installation is required because of the equipment and chemicals used.

Cellulose Insulation

Cellulose insulation is made from recycled paper treated with fire retardants. It often comes as loose-fill or blown-in material, so it fills tight spaces in your attic evenly.

Cellulose traps air well, making it good for slowing heat flow. It is also eco-friendly because it uses recycled material.

Cellulose can settle over time, so you might need to add more later. It can absorb moisture, so good attic ventilation is important to prevent mold and damage.

It’s a solid choice if you want a green option with good insulating power.

Insulation R-Value

The R-value measures how well insulation resists heat flow. The higher the R-value, the better the insulation works.

For attics in Austin’s hot climate, an R-value of about 38 to 60 is usually recommended. This keeps heat out during summer and traps warmth in winter.

Using insulation with a proper R-value helps your HVAC system work less. Adding or upgrading attic insulation can make a big difference in your roof’s energy performance.

Ventilation’s Role

Good ventilation lets hot air escape and cold air enter, balancing temperature and moisture levels in your attic. This helps stop mold and wood damage.

Without proper ventilation, your roof gets hotter and wears out faster. Roof vents, soffit vents, and ridge vents all work together to keep a steady airflow.

You want your attic to "breathe" so the cooling system doesn’t have to overwork.

Roofing Materials

Your choice of roofing materials affects how much heat your roof absorbs or reflects. Light-colored shingles or tiles reflect more sunlight and reduce heat gain.

Dark materials absorb more heat and can raise your home's temperature. Materials like metal roofs or reflective coatings help keep your attic cooler.

Choosing durable, energy-efficient materials means your roof lasts longer and protects your home better.

Proper Sealing Techniques

Sealing your attic properly keeps air leaks to a minimum, which improves energy efficiency. Seal gaps around vents, pipes, and chimneys using caulk or spray foam.

Make sure the attic is well-vented to avoid moisture buildup, which can damage insulation and roofing. Use weatherstripping on attic doors and cover openings with insulation baffles.

If you don’t seal your attic well, your insulation won’t work properly. Your HVAC will have to work harder to keep your home comfortable.

Overlooking Air Leaks

Air leaks let warm or cool air escape your home. This makes your HVAC work harder.

Check around attic hatches, wiring, plumbing, and ceiling penetrations. Even small gaps can add up to big energy loss.

Use weatherstripping or foam sealant to close these hidden leaks. Inspect after storms or renovations, as new openings can appear.

Sealing air leaks keeps your insulation effective and your energy bills lower.

Incorrect Insulation Depth

Too little insulation won’t keep your attic cool or warm enough. Too much can cause moisture buildup, which harms both your roof and insulation.

Check the recommended insulation R-value for your area to get the right depth. In Austin, that usually means about R-38 to R-49 in attic floors.

Ignoring Roof Ventilation

Good roof ventilation keeps moisture out of your attic. Without it, dampness builds up and ruins your insulation by making it heavy and less effective.

It can also damage roof decking. Make sure your attic has enough vents—like ridge vents, soffit vents, or gable vents—that allow air to flow freely.

Proper ventilation helps your roof last longer. It keeps your attic dry and your insulation working well.

Cool Roof Technologies

Cool roofs reflect sunlight instead of absorbing it. This keeps your roof and attic cooler, lowering your home’s temperature.

Light-colored or reflective roofing materials like metal or special coatings work best in hot climates. Steeper roof angles help air flow under the roof, which prevents heat buildup.

Some materials combine cool roof properties with durable insulation, giving you extra energy savings. With cooler roofs, your AC won’t run as much, saving you money and reducing your carbon footprint.

Roof Inspections

Inspect your roof twice a year and after storms. Look for missing or damaged shingles, loose flashing around chimneys and vents, and cracks.

Small problems can grow into leaks if left unchecked. Pick a dry day for roof checks, and look inside your attic for new stains or drips after rainfall.

Keep gutters clear to help water flow away from your roof and prevent damage. If you spot issues you can’t fix yourself, hire a professional early to save money and hassle.

Routine inspections help extend your roof’s lifespan.

Preventing Moisture and Mold

Moisture in the attic can damage both your insulation and roof. Proper ventilation stops moisture buildup.

Check that vents are clear, well-sealed, and not blocked by insulation. Fix leaks or water stains immediately to avoid mold growth.

Mold can destroy insulation and harm indoor air quality, so catching it early matters. Use vapor barriers under insulation if your climate needs them.

These barriers stop warm, moist air from reaching the attic space. Regular cleaning and controlling attic humidity protect your home’s efficiency and structure.

When to Consider a Full Roof Replacement

You should think about a full roof replacement if your roof is showing signs of serious wear or damage. If you notice multiple leaks, missing shingles, or large patches of worn material, it might be time to replace the entire roof.

Another sign is if your roof is near or past its expected lifespan—usually 20 to 25 years for most asphalt shingles. Even if the roof looks okay at first, aging materials can lose their ability to protect your home.

Extreme damage from storms, such as strong winds or hail, can also warrant a full replacement. In these cases, temporary repairs may not hold up.

Here’s a quick checklist to help you decide:

Signs You May Need a Full Roof Replacement Roof is 20+ years oldMultiple leaks or water stains insideShingles are curling, cracking, or missingRoof feels soft or sagging in spotsStorm damage causing extensive wear
